Durex Extended Pleasure Condoms
Want to make those intimate moments last longer? Durex Extended Pleasure condoms contain a special lubricant inside that helps delay climax. This gives you and your partner more time to enjoy the experience together. It’s a fantastic way to prolong the passion and intensify the connection.
The secret ingredient is benzocaine, a mild anesthetic. It gently reduces sensitivity, allowing for extended performance without sacrificing pleasure. As always, these condoms are made from high-quality latex and rigorously tested for safety and reliability. If you’re aiming for a longer-lasting, more fulfilling encounter, these condoms might just be your new best friend.
Durex Real Feel Condoms
Step into a new dimension of intimacy with Durex Real Feel condoms. Made from a non-latex material called polyisoprene, they offer a softer, more natural feel than traditional latex condoms. If you or your partner have latex sensitivities or simply prefer a more skin-on-skin sensation, these are a game-changer.
They are designed to stretch and move with you, providing incredible comfort and sensitivity. They transfer body heat exceptionally well, which further enhances the natural feel. These condoms offer a remarkably intimate experience without compromising on protection, allowing you to fully immerse yourself in the moment.

Proper Condom Application and Disposal
Knowing how to use a condom correctly is just as crucial as choosing the right one. It’s like knowing how to drive a car – owning the best model won’t help if you don’t know how to operate it safely. A small mistake can significantly reduce the effectiveness of the condom, so let’s break down the proper technique.
First, always check the expiration date. A condom past its expiration date is more likely to be brittle and break. Think of it like using old sunscreen – it just won’t protect you as well. Then, carefully open the package, avoiding the use of sharp objects that could damage the condom. You want to ensure the condom is intact before you start.
Pinch the tip of the condom to release any air trapped inside, and place it on the tip of the erect penis. Roll it down all the way to the base, ensuring there are no air bubbles. If you feel the condom breaking or tearing during intercourse, stop immediately and replace it with a new one. This is non-negotiable!
After intercourse, hold the base of the condom as you withdraw, and carefully remove it to avoid spilling any fluids. Wrap the used condom in a tissue and dispose of it properly in a trash can. Never flush condoms down the toilet, as they can clog plumbing systems. Following these steps ensures that you’re using condoms effectively and responsibly.
Storing and Caring for Your Durex Condoms
Just like you wouldn’t leave a chocolate bar in direct sunlight, proper storage is key to maintaining the integrity of your condoms. Think of them as delicate instruments that need to be treated with care. Heat, light, and moisture can all degrade the latex or polyurethane, making them more likely to break.
The best place to store condoms is in a cool, dry place away from direct sunlight. A bedside drawer or a medicine cabinet is usually a good option. Avoid storing them in your wallet or car for extended periods, as the heat and friction can damage them. It’s a bit like keeping your important documents in a safe place to protect them.
Also, be mindful of the packaging. If the packaging is damaged or torn, the condom inside may be compromised. Inspect each condom before use to ensure the packaging is intact and there are no visible signs of damage. This simple step can give you peace of mind.
Lastly, be aware of any potential interactions with lubricants. Only use water-based or silicone-based lubricants with latex condoms, as oil-based lubricants can weaken the latex and increase the risk of breakage. Think of it like using the wrong type of cleaner on a delicate surface – you could end up damaging it. By storing and caring for your condoms properly, you can ensure that they’re always ready when you need them, providing reliable protection and peace of mind.
